How many oscillators does a Harp have?

A harp typically has a varying number of oscillators depending on its design and size. A standard concert harp usually has 47 strings, each of which can be considered an oscillator, as they vibrate to produce sound when plucked. Therefore, a concert harp can be said to have 47 oscillators, although the total may differ in smaller or specialty harps.

Differetiate between LC oscillators and crystal controlled oscillators?

LC oscillators use inductors and capacitors to generate a frequency, while crystal controlled oscillators use a quartz crystal to establish the frequency. LC oscillators can be less stable and accurate compared to crystal controlled oscillators, which offer better precision and stability. Crystal controlled oscillators are commonly used in applications where precise frequency control is essential.
